What are the differences from Suede and Alcantara?

Suede comes from cows. Alcantara is man-made. I believe it is the same material that furniture stores call "micro-fiber".

alcantara and novasuede are different brands of suede. they both stretch very well but alcantara is more nappy. and they are both man made not from cows
